Of every $100 spent, about $85.90 was reported for mission work. Use the spending picture below and ask what results that work produced.
Plain answer: A tax form cannot prove that a charity is doing good. It can show how the charity says it spent its money—and point out questions you should ask.

Ask these three easy questions
- Who did you help? Ask for a recent story or report that shows real results.
- What will my money do? Ask exactly what your gift will pay for.
- Is this really the charity? Give only through its official website or confirmed phone number.
Worth asking: Expenses exceeded revenue by $9,717 this year. Ask whether that was planned or caused by a one-time event.
Bottom line: Do not decide from a name, mission statement, or tax status alone. Look at where the money went, then ask what changed, who was helped, and what your gift will do. YouCanGiveBack does not endorse or grade organizations.
